Types of Roofing Materials
Selecting the right material for Urbana home roofing involves considering aesthetics, durability, and cost. Here are some popular choices:
- Asphalt Shingles: Durable and cost-effective, asphalt shingles are a common choice for many homeowners. They offer a variety of colors and styles.
- Metal Roofing: Known for its longevity and resistance to extreme weather conditions, metal roofing is an excellent investment despite its higher initial cost.
- Slate Tiles: Slate offers a classic look and remarkable durability, but it is among the more expensive options and requires professional installation.
- Cedar Shakes: This material provides a natural aesthetic and can last a long time with proper maintenance, although it is susceptible to fire and rot.

Maintenance Tips for Longevity
Regular maintenance can extend the lifespan of your roof. Below are essential tips:
- Inspections: Perform a thorough inspection at least twice a year. Look for any signs of damage like missing or cracked shingles.
- Clean Gutters: Keeping your gutters clear of debris prevents water from backing up and causing roof damage.
- Trimming Trees: Ensure that trees near your home are trimmed back to prevent branches from falling and damaging the roof.
- Address Repairs Promptly: Small issues can turn into significant problems if not addressed promptly. Always repair damaged areas as soon as they are detected.
